U.S. search engine giant Google plans to launch their first mobile phone next week, and it is expected to be on sale at the end of October. Google hopes this will share the Christmas shopping season market with Apple's iPhone.
U.S. telecommunications operator T-Mobile will release the first smart phone Dream driven by Google developed software on the 23rd of this month, and this may pose a threat to iPhone and BlackBerry's market share.
Mobile phone manufacturer HTC is optimistic about sales of this new mobile phone whose targeted users will be those proficient in science and technology. The Google mobile phone's shape and tactility is a bit different from iPhone, and may be relatively heavier, but it has a rotating full keyboard as well as BlackBerry-style track ball to facilitate navigation.
The phone can operate a series of Google applications, including Gmail, Docs word-processing, Maps, Chrome browser, and has global positioning function.
